Hakeem is building a box in the shape of a right rectangular prism to store his toys. It has a volume of 162,000 cubic centimeters. What is the width of the box if the height is 40 cm and the length is 90 cm?(1 point)

To determine the width of the box, we can use the formula for the volume of a right rectangular prism, which is given by:

\[ \text{Volume} = \text{Length} \times \text{Width} \times \text{Height} \]

We know the volume is 162,000 cubic centimeters, the height is 40 cm, and the length is 90 cm. We can substitute these values into the formula:

\[ 162,000 = 90 \times \text{Width} \times 40 \]

Now, we can simplify the equation:

\[ 162,000 = 3,600 \times \text{Width} \]

Next, we solve for the width:

\[ \text{Width} = \frac{162,000}{3,600} \]

Calculating that:

\[ \text{Width} = 45 \text{ cm} \]

Thus, the width of the box is 45 cm.
